JEHOVAH

Exodus 3:7-15

In most Bible translations the Hebrew word for Jehovah is “LORD” in capitals to distinguish it from another Hebrew word, Adonai  (Lord – with an upper case “L” and lower case “ord”). Jehovah is by far the most frequently used name for God in the Bible. The first time it is used is in Gen. 2:4. The name Jehovah is the most personal, intimate name of God. It is often referred to as God’s proper name. Psa. 68:4; Isa. 42:8. It is spelled YHWH or Yahweh. It is interesting to note that all the names of God in Scripture are derived from His works, except one, and that is Jehovah. This is His plain or proper name because it teaches the substance of God, it denotes the person of God. The Jews speak of the Elohim, the true God, in opposition to all false gods. But the Jews never say the Jehovah, for Jehovah is the name of the true God only. The Jews speak of the Elohim of Israel, but never the Jehovah of Israel, for there is no other Jehovah. He speaks of the living God, but never of the living Jehovah, for he cannot conceive Jehovah as other than living!

In Exodus 3:13-14, when God wished to make a special revelation of Himself, He used the name Jehovah. Jehovah is the God of revelation. So when God wanted to reveal Himself to His people about the immutability of His promises, His redeeming mercy, and His moral and spiritual attributes, He used the name Jehovah.  Jehovah is righteous (Psa. 11:7; Dan. 9:14) and condemns unrighteousness and punishes it. Exo. 32:33. But as Jehovah He is also love and His love redeems. Jehovah seeks to bring back man into fellowship with Himself. This is why the people of God loudly proclaim “Jehovah is my God”.
